WHAT IS A NETWORK OR IP ADDRESS
![](https://blogger.googleusercontent.com/img/b/R29vZ2xl/AVvXsEgOW638A81GPdlozYAB2nL787DhXOPsiM-1kbrAi9f7wwCDs9211aQypysaYkqcxJrpY1un3-SoTPQ0VuQ1MnYyMGWffTvXsVmRzY1vxCtV1XgxHHiDAkRWyDaJiYolLichmALwTwGIN3mH/s200/How-to-Identify-Your-IP-Address-Information-Online.jpg)
NETWORK ADDRESS is more commonly known as IP ADDRESS. It is the numeric address of a computer connected to the network. It is a set of numbers, called as "octets" or "dotted decimal" notation, that identifies any network device. It can be compared to the physical address that we use for our homes which uniquely identifies it from the rest of the homes in our neighborhood, town, city, province, country and the whole wide world.
EXAMPLES:
-172.16.254.1
-192.168.1.1
WHAT ARE THE VERSIONS OF IP ADDRESS?
There are two versions of IP that currently coexist in the global Internet: IP version 4 (IPv4) and IP version 6 (IPv6). IP addresses are made up of binary values and drive the routing of all data over the Internet. IPv4 addresses are 32 bits long, and IPv6 addresses 128 bits long.
1. IPv4 - IP version 4
- It is the standard version
2. IPv6 - IP version 6
- It is the advanced version
IPv4 addresses are canonically represented in dotted-decimal notation, which consists of four decimal numbers, each ranging from 0 to 255, separated by dots, e.g. , 172.16.254.1. Each part represent a group of 8 bits (octet) of the address.

WHAT ARE THE CLASSES OF IP ADDRESS?
With an IPv4 IP address, there are five classes of available IP ranges: Class A, Class B, Class C, Class D and Class E, while only A, B, and C are commonly used. Each class allows for a range of valid IP addresses, shown in the table below.
Note:
127 - is the loop back function of a network
CLASS D - is for multicast
CLASS E - is reserved for future or experimental purpose
